Job description

As a Principal Consultant, OpenText Professional Services (Energy & Engineering), you will lead the design and delivery of Engineering Information Management (EIM) solutions that help some of the world’s largest industrial organizations manage critical engineering information across complex enterprise environments.Our clients engineer, build, and operate power plants, chemical plants, oil rigs, refineries, ships, grids, and pipelines. You will serve as a trusted advisor, helping them maximize the value of OpenText technologies through successful implementation, integration, and adoption of EIM solutions.

In this role, you will:

  • Lead the end-to-end delivery of OpenText ECM and EIM solutions, including planning, design, installation, configuration, migration, and integration.
  • Design scalable, high-performing system architectures that meet client requirements and long-term business objectives.
  • Configure and manage cloud-based proof-of-concept environments to support workshops, demonstrations, and validation activities.
  • Design and implement integrations with enterprise platforms such as SAP, Microsoft 365, SharePoint, and Teams, as well as engineering applications including CAD, CAE, GIS, and Primavera.
  • Partner with clients, Professional Services teams, Product Management, and R&D to deliver exceptional outcomes and influence product enhancements.
  • Drive innovation by contributing best practices, methodologies, and service offerings that strengthen OpenText’s Professional Services organization.
  • Collaborate within a global, cross-functional team operating in a flexible, hybrid work environment.

Requirements

  • Minimum 6 years of experience in enterprise software planning, implementation, and rollout projects.
  • Minimum 6 years of experience supporting Engineering Capital Projects, Plant Documentation, or Management of Change initiatives in roles such as Document Controller, Project Manager, or Engineering Project Manager.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Information Technology or a related discipline, or equivalent practical experience.
  • At least 3 years of hands-on experience with OpenText Content Server, OpenText Extended ECM for Engineering, OpenText Content Management for SAP, or comparable enterprise content management platforms.
  • Strong understanding of solution architecture, enterprise integration, and information management best practices.
  • Ability to build credibility with technical and business stakeholders and act as a trusted client advisor.
  • Experience working within global and cross-functional project teams.
  • OpenText certifications, including Content Server certifications, are considered an asset.
